Bright bergamot aroma from Kilogram Earl Tea followed by deep dark tea notes with subtle honey sweetness, which mellows the bourbon flavor. This is rich, and a lot more pleasing than I expected when I saw tea would be blended, essentially watering down

Stout aged in Bourbon barrels, blended with Earl Grey tea, black tea and clover honey. Definitely different.
